形式语言 数据库包括什么
-
数据库是一种用于存储、管理和检索数据的形式语言。它们用于组织和存储大量数据,以便用户可以方便地访问、更新和管理数据。数据库可以包含以下内容:
-
数据表:数据表是数据库中最基本的组成部分,用于存储数据。每个数据表都由列和行组成。列定义了表中的字段,而行则包含了实际的数据记录。
-
数据字段:字段是数据表中的每个列,用于存储特定类型的数据。字段可以定义为不同的数据类型,如文本、数字、日期等。
-
数据记录:数据记录是数据表中的每一行,包含了特定实体的数据。每个数据记录都由一组字段值组成,表示该实体的特定属性。
-
数据关系:数据库可以通过定义数据关系来连接不同的数据表。数据关系可以通过主键-外键关系来建立,其中一个表的主键与另一个表的外键相关联。这样可以实现表之间的数据关联和数据查询。
-
数据查询:数据库提供了一种查询语言,用于检索和过滤数据库中的数据。常见的查询语言包括结构化查询语言(SQL),它可以使用各种条件和操作符来执行复杂的数据查询和分析。
总结起来,数据库包括数据表、数据字段、数据记录、数据关系和数据查询等组成部分。这些组成部分共同构成了数据库的结构和功能,使用户能够有效地管理和利用大量的数据。
1年前 -
-
形式语言是一种用于描述计算机语言和通信协议等的抽象语言。数据库是一种用于存储和管理数据的软件系统。在数据库中,形式语言扮演着重要的角色,用于定义和操作数据库中的数据结构和数据操作。
数据库中的形式语言主要包括以下几个方面:
-
数据定义语言(DDL):DDL是用于定义数据库中的数据结构的语言。它包括用于创建、修改和删除数据库、表、视图、索引等数据库对象的语句。常见的DDL语句包括CREATE、ALTER和DROP语句。
-
数据查询语言(DQL):DQL是用于查询数据库中的数据的语言。它包括用于从数据库中检索数据的语句。常见的DQL语句包括SELECT语句。
-
数据操作语言(DML):DML是用于操作数据库中的数据的语言。它包括用于插入、更新和删除数据库中的数据的语句。常见的DML语句包括INSERT、UPDATE和DELETE语句。
-
数据控制语言(DCL):DCL是用于控制数据库中的数据访问权限和安全性的语言。它包括用于授予和撤销用户对数据库对象的访问权限的语句。常见的DCL语句包括GRANT和REVOKE语句。
除了以上的形式语言,数据库还可以使用其他编程语言来操作,例如使用Java、Python等编程语言来连接数据库并执行相应的操作。
综上所述,数据库中的形式语言包括数据定义语言(DDL)、数据查询语言(DQL)、数据操作语言(DML)和数据控制语言(DCL)。这些形式语言用于定义和操作数据库中的数据结构和数据操作,是数据库管理和使用的基础。
1年前 -
-
数据库是用来存储和管理数据的软件系统。它采用了一种称为结构化查询语言(SQL)的形式语言来操作数据。数据库包括以下几个方面的内容:
-
数据库管理系统(DBMS):数据库管理系统是数据库的核心组件,它提供了对数据库的访问和管理功能。常见的数据库管理系统包括MySQL、Oracle、SQL Server、PostgreSQL等。
-
数据库:数据库是存储数据的容器,它由一系列表组成。每个表由一组相关的数据行和列组成,每个列存储特定类型的数据。数据库可以包含多个表,并且可以定义表之间的关系。
-
表:表是数据库中的基本单位,它由行和列组成。每一行代表一个记录,每一列代表一个字段。表的结构由字段的名称、数据类型和约束定义。表可以包含多个记录,每个记录包含相同的字段。
-
字段:字段是表中的列,用于存储特定类型的数据。每个字段有一个名称和数据类型。常见的数据类型包括整数、浮点数、字符串、日期等。
-
记录:记录是表中的行,它包含了一组字段的值。每条记录代表一个实体或对象的信息。记录的数据根据字段的定义进行存储和检索。
-
主键:主键是用来唯一标识表中记录的字段或字段组合。它可以保证表中的每条记录都有唯一的标识符,便于数据的检索和更新。
-
索引:索引是用来提高数据检索效率的数据结构。它可以根据一个或多个字段的值快速定位记录。通过创建索引,可以大大减少数据的扫描和比较操作,提高查询性能。
-
查询:查询是从数据库中检索数据的操作。通过使用SQL语言,可以编写各种查询语句来获取满足特定条件的数据。查询语句可以包括选择、插入、更新和删除等操作。
-
事务:事务是一系列数据库操作的逻辑单元。事务可以包含多个数据库操作,要么全部成功执行,要么全部回滚。事务可以确保数据库的一致性和完整性。
总结:数据库包括数据库管理系统、数据库、表、字段、记录、主键、索引、查询和事务等几个方面的内容。这些组件共同构成了一个完整的数据库系统,用于存储和管理数据。
1年前 -